Offer Description
1 (one) Research Fellowship (BI) for a PhD Student
1 Research Fellowship(s) (BI) is(are) open at the FCiências.ID – Associação para a Investigação e Desenvolvimento de Ciências, for the project/R&D institution “DC4MND - Multidimensional mechanistic investigations of trans spinal direct current stimulation in motorneuron disease”, “JPND/0003/2022”, funded by the Fundação para a Ciência e a Tecnologia, I.P./MCTES through national funds (PIDDAC) under the programme ERA-NET Cofund JPcofuND-2, under the following conditions:
1. Scientific Area: Non-invasive Neuronal Stimulation, Computational Modelling, Biomedical Engineering and Biophysics
2. Requirements for admission: Must have a Master degree in Biomedical Engineering and Biophysics. Must have participated in outreach activities and projects related to the topic of this call.
3. Additional optional skills and qualifications: Previous experience in modelling non-invasive direct current stimulation of the brain or spinal cord using software such as SimNIBS or COMSOL; segmentation and processing of magnetic resonance images, skills in Python programming and Machine learning, previous contact with neurostimulation techniques, collaborations in multidisciplinary projects.
4. Contracting requirements: Presentation of the academic qualifications and/or diplomas. Enrolment in PhD programme in Biomedical Engineering and Biophysics of Ciências ULisboa.
5. Work plan: The work plan is under the scope of the European Consortium DC4MND, with the aim of determining the effects of trans-spinal direct current stimulation (tsDCS) in mice models of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is. The student will have to perform the following tasks: 1) Generate realistic models of mice full bodies, including the spinal cord and vertebrae, using magnetic resonance images (MRI) provided by one of the consortium members, with open-source software, such as ITK-SNAP and GMSH (year 1); 2) Calculation and optimization of the electric field induced by tsDCS in the realistic mice models of the spinal cord, using specific software available at the lab, such as COMSOL or using custom-made Python scripts (year 1); 3) Design a realistic model of an in vitro apparatus from the consortium to be used to address tsDCS effects in neuron cultures, and optimize electric field delivery induced by this apparatus (year 2) 4) Develop open-source solutions for a) semi-automatic segmentation and generation of MRI-based realistic mice models, b) optimization of the tsDCS-induced electric field at specific spinal targets (years 2-3); 5) thesis dissertation (year 3).
